The memorial has historic and social value for its association with the early settlers of the region and their descendants.
Pioneer Park is across the road from the Memorial Seat which commemorates the landing site of the Trusty brining early settlers to the area in 1842. The park is a small pocket park that commemorates the Pioneers of Australind and is sparsely planted with mature native trees as well as two of the original peppermint trees and a fig tree. The park is enclosed by a simple bush timber fence with a bus timber arch gateway with 'Pioneer Memorial Park' inscribed on the top.
This site was chosen for a memorial to the pioneers of the Australind settlement. The land was donated to the community in 1992 by Miss Emily K Clifton “on the condition that it be maintained permanently as a Memorial to the Australind Pioneers”.
